Kawasaki Other description

THIS IS A VERY RARE MOTORCYCLE. IT IS COMPLETELY ORIGINAL. IT HAS THE ORIGINAL EXHAUST. 90% OF THESE 650'S HAD AFTERMARKET SLIP-ONS DUE TO THE FACT THAT THE ORIGINALS CRACKED AT THE MOUNTING BRACKETS. THE OTHER THING THAT MAKES IT UNIQUE IS THAT IT HAS TWIN CARBS. ALL 1968 650'S WERE SUPPOSED TO HAVE A SINGLE CARBURETOR. I LOCATED A COLLECTOR IN JAPAN WHO TOLD ME THAT TOWARDS THE END OF 1968, KAWASAKI BUILT ABOUT 100 OF THESE TWIN CARB BIKES AND SOLD THEM TO THE PUBLIC FOR REAL WORLD TESTING. HE DOES NOT KNOW HOW MANY MADE IT TO AMERICA.

THE MOTORCYCLE HAS ALWAYS BEEN GARAGED. THE TANK HAS AGE FADING. I COULD HAVE HAD ALL OF THE TIN REPAINTED FOR $500. BIG TIME COLLECTORS ALWAYS SAY THEY ARE ONLY ORIGINAL ONCE. I HAVE PUT IT IN 3 SHOWS AND WON THE SURVIVOR CLASS EACH TIME. THE BIKE RUNS PERFECTLY. I TOOK  IT ON A 100-MILE RIDE WITHOUT ISSUES, AND IT IS SURPRISINGLY QUICK.

IT IS CURRENTLY REGISTERED IN CALIFORNIA.

Behind The Scenes: The Making Of the Ninja ZX-6R vs The Isle of Man Video

Fri, 15 Feb 2013

You may remember last fall’s release of the Kawasaki Ninja ZX-6R was accompanied by a mind-blowing short video commercial of a rider screaming around the 37.33-mile Isle of Man TT course aboard the new 636 Ninja. Now, Team Green has just released a “Making Of” video about the production of that video, featuring TT star James Hillier.  This behind-the-scenes short film shows the crew capturing Hillier as he passes within millimeters of the camera. You’ll see the camera-equipped pursuit bike racing side-by-side with Hillier, as well as the aerial heli-cam.

RoboCop Remake Has RoboCop Riding A Motorcycle

Mon, 15 Oct 2012

The semi-futuristic 1987 film, “RoboCop,” starring actor Peter Weller, told the tale of fatally injured Detroit cop effectively resurrected to life, but in the form of mostly metal, cyborg-like being. RoboCop was the ultimate crime-fighting tool, and the public loved the premise of the movie to the tune of two sequels, lots of merchandising and even a short-lived television series. “RoboCop” has been resurrected again, the film that is, and is currently shooting in Toronto according to the Daily Mail. And as you can see by these images from the Daily Mail, RoboCop is now fighting crime on two wheels.
